What are the steps of a good skincare routine focusing on large pores?

~ use an exfoliating facial cleanser ~ always moisturize morning and night (gel type, non comedogenic, oil free, avoid emollient or occlusive ingredients) ~ use face mask every twice or thrice a week (clay mask works best) ~ dont skip SPF (oil free, non comedogenic) ~ exfoliating toner (once to twice a week) ~ add retinol (not really necessary)

Niacinamide is a good ingredient for pores. Other than that, you can use chemical exfoliants to clean your pores to minimise its appearance. You can try salicylic acid that cleans deep into the pores. These are some you can try :)

Hi! I'm a beginner so I think I may have a few misses but it's what it works for me. My morning routine consists of cleanser, toner, serum and niacinamide moisturizer. Because I have oily skin and large pores I exfoliate twice a week with AHA and BHA pads. My night routine is similar to the morning one but I add retinol. Again, I'm a beginner but you can start basic and then add little by little other products. Don't overdo it because it can be more harm than good. Hope it helps.

I have the same problem as yours before. I tried double cleansing and I also use cleanser with BHA. Exfoliating can be good too but don't over exfoliate as it will strip your skin. I preferably exfoliate 1-2 times a in week.
